My research interests focus on understanding evolutionary dynamics in microbial populations, and their effect on genomic, phenotypic, and emergent properties as well as genetic network interactions. My primary research goal is on analysis of the evolutionary dynamics of molecular host-pathogen interactions, specifically those interactions mediated by the type three secretion system (TTSS). My research will analyze and model both pathogenic interactions with natural hosts and the spread of virulence factors by horizontal transfer.
